首页 > 数据库 >Redis单机部署

Redis单机部署

时间:2023-05-22 09:33:07浏览次数:56  
标签:opt tar 单机 部署 Redis redis gz stable

Redis单机部署

1 安装

下载最新稳定版Redis https://download.redis.io/redis-stable.tar.gz

# 安装wget
yum install -y wget
# 安装gcc环境
yum install gcc-c++
# 获取安装包
wget https://download.redis.io/redis-stable.tar.gz
tar -xvf redis-stable.tar.gz
cd redis-stable

1.1 编译

# 安装包目录下安装:
 make
# gcc编译

1.2 安装至指定目录

# 执行
make PREFIX=/opt/redis install

1.3 配置文件

# 创建数据文件夹
mkdir -p /opt/redis/data

cat >/opt/redis/redis.conf << EOF
# redis 密码
#requirepass Password123
# 保护模式关闭
protected-mode no
# 后台运行
daemonize yes
# key 监听器配置
# notify-keyspace-events Ex
# 配置持久化文件存储路径
dir /opt/redis/data
# 配置rdb
# 15分钟内有至少1个key被更改则进行快照
save 900 1
# 5分钟内有至少10个key被更改则进行快照
save 300 10
# 1分钟内有至少10000个key被更改则进行快照
save 60 10000
# 开启压缩
rdbcompression yes
# rdb文件名 用默认的即可
dbfilename dump.rdb
# 设置redis最大内存256m 如果不设置最大内存,会占用系统内存直至内存爆满为止
maxmemory 268435456
# 开启aof
appendonly yes
# 文件名
appendfilename "appendonly.aof"
# 持久化策略,no:不同步,everysec:每秒一次,always:总是同步,速度比较慢
# appendfsync always
appendfsync everysec
# appendfsync no
EOF

1.4 启动

cd /opt/redis/bin
./redis-server ../redis.conf
# 启动成功如下图

标签:opt,tar,单机,部署,Redis,redis,gz,stable
From: https://www.cnblogs.com/stone-blogs/p/17413066.html

相关文章

  • Redis 跳表
    参考小林:https://xiaolincoding.com/redis/data_struct/data_struct.html#%E8%B7%B3%E8%A1%A8cmu: https://www.cs.cmu.edu/~ckingsf/bioinfo-lectures/skiplists.pdfwiki:https://en.wikipedia.org/wiki/Skip_list  跳表这种数据结构是由WilliamPugh(音译为威廉·普)发......
  • 【中间件】通过 docker-compose 快速部署 Kafka 保姆级教程
    目录一、概述二、前期准备1)部署docker2)部署docker-compose三、创建网络四、安装Zookeeper五、Kafka编排部署1)下载Kafka2)配置3)启动脚本bootstrap.sh4)构建镜像Dockerfile5)编排docker-compose.yaml6)开始部署六、简单测试验证七、常用的Kafka客户端命令1)添加topic2)查看topic......
  • python 云服务器部署 flask 项目
    测试模式,非生产模式1.修改host和port 2.上传项目 3.下载python项目管理器  4.创建项目 5.开放端口,远程连接数据库......
  • 用redis实现支持优先级的消息队列
    用redis实现支持优先级的消息队列 为什么需要消息队列系统中引入消息队列机制是对系统一个非常大的改善。例如一个web系统中,用户做了某项操作后需要发送邮件通知到用户邮箱中。你可以使用同步方式让用户等待邮件发送完成后反馈给用户,但是这样可能会因为网络的不确定性造成用......
  • 关于Redis的应用
    写这篇文章主要是在开发www.ximalaya.com的feed(登录首页看到的好友动态,未登录是看不到的)模块使用Redis的一些经验。(www.ximalaya.com是音频为传播介质的SNS网站,喜欢的同学不妨用一用,也有APP的,还是一款非常不错的产品。音乐,相声,有声小说等等一网打尽)。关于Feed本身的讨论以后再专......
  • k8s 1.24.14 Ingress-nginx 的部署
    前言:本次部署使用了高可用的形式,会在每个node节点做亲和性(master不部署),让每一个pod都部署上去,然后加入NGINX去过负载,这样我们之间用NGINX的80端口访问域名就可以了。MountVolume.SetUpfailedforvolume"webhook-cert":secret"ingress-nginx-admission"notfound。......
  • 在java中使用lua脚本操作redis
    前言众所周知,redis可以执行lua脚本,至于为什么要用lua脚本来操作redis,自行百度咯开始Bean类packagecn.daenx.myadmin.common.config.redis;importorg.springframework.context.annotation.Bean;importorg.springframework.context.annotation.Configuration;importorg.......
  • redis-cli 使用lua脚本笔记
    前言众所周知,redis可以执行lua脚本,至于为什么要用lua脚本来操作redis,自行百度咯先来讲一下最简单的方式,关于如何在javaspringboot里用lua脚本,请查看我另一篇文章:https://www.cnblogs.com/daen/p/17418024.html更为详细的资料请参考以下文章https://blog.csdn.net/jiayibingd......
  • golang操作redis
    首先,基于docker查看redis镜像dockerps-a然后执行dockerrun-p6379:6379-dredis:latestredis-server,将端口映射到本机最后执行dockerexec-ti13e638ea1036redis-cli-h0.0.0.0-p6379执行链接操作......
  • redis学习3linux--黑马
    持久化RDBsavebgsave工作原理bgsave->发送指令到redis,redis返回Backgroundsavingstarted给客户端,然后调用fork函数生成子进程,子进程创建rdb文件,成功后返回消息给redis,可通过日志文件查看bgsave命令时针对save阻塞问题的优化。Reids内部所有涉及到RDB操作都采用bgsave的方......